BIO

Brady Corcoran is a versatile musician and multi-instrumentalist with a diverse background in both music and technology. After earning a Bachelor’s in Finance (with a minor in Jazz Studies) from Michigan State University in 2009, Brady went on to graduate as Valedictorian from Full Sail University in 2010 with a degree in Recording Engineering. He was also voted “Outstanding Achiever” by faculty and students, and gave the commencement speech at graduation. 


Brady then moved to Los Angeles, where he landed a job at Record Plant Recording Studios in the heart of Hollywood, bumping shoulders with A-List artists and musicians (including Chris Brown, David Guetta, Timbaland, Lil’ Wayne, Alicia Keys, and Nelly, among others). He also worked at Paramount Recording Studios as an assistant to songwriting and production team, Orange Factory Music. He also worked as a private music instructor, freelance musician, and co-founded his own songwriting and production team, Sweater Party Music, LLC. 


Moving back home to Traverse City in 2014 to start a family, Brady worked as an Audio Technology and Music instructor at Northwestern Michigan College, eventually becoming the Audio Technology program coordinator in 2020. Before leaving NMC in 2024, Brady helped grow the program from 10 students (post-COVID) to over 60 students while developing personal and professional relationships with venues, event coordinators, and audio professionals throughout the region. 


In addition his music, Brady wrote and directed the critically acclaimed documentary Lightheaded: A Gordon Lightfoot State of Mind, available on major streaming platforms. 


Currently residing in Traverse City with his wife Erika, daughter Evelyn (8), son Leo (5), and their mini-golden doodle Coco, Brady performs regularly as a solo singer-songwriter, as well as with his band, Sweater Party. He also continues to play keyboards and guitar with Metal Bubble Trio, a 7-piece band fronted by Andrew Dost (formerly of the band Fun.)
